treewide: refactor .attrs.sh detection
When specifying the `builder` attribute in `stdenv.mkDerivation`, this
will be effectively transformed into

    builtins.derivation {
      builder = stdenv.shell;
      args = [ "-e" builder ];
    }

This also means that `default-builder.sh` is never sourced and as a
result it's not guaranteed that `$NIX_ATTRS_SH_FILE` is set to a correct
location[1].

Also, we need to source `.attrs.sh` to source `$stdenv`. So, the
following is done now:

* If `$NIX_ATTRS_SH_FILE` points to a correct location, then use it.
  Directly using `.attrs.sh` is problematic for `nix-shell(1)` usage
  (see previous commit for more context), so prefer the environment
  variable if possible.

* Otherwise, if `.attrs.sh` exists, then use it. See [1] for when this
  can happen.

* If neither applies, it can be assumed that `__structuredAttrs` is
  turned off and thus nothing needs to be done.

[1] It's possible that it doesn't exist at all - in case of Nix 2.3 or
    it can point to a wrong location on older Nix versions with a bug in
    `__structuredAttrs`.

bfe3271fc0 samsung-unified-linux-driver (cups driver): use patchPpdFilesHook
The `sed` script in the `installPhase` is removed.
Instead, the setup hook `patchPpdFilesHook` is
used to patch the path to the filter executables.

The result should essentially be the same.
Comparing the generated ppd files showed no difference,
short of the package's hash in the absolute paths and
added newline characters at the end of some ppd files.
Missing newline characters at the end of the last line are
apparently added by `awk`; this shouldn't affect functionality.
The new package also contains a `propagated-build-inputs`
file which propagates the package itself.
This ensures the package is available whenever
a ppd file is singled out by another package.

4a7f99d55d treewide: with stdenv.lib; in meta -> with lib;
Part of: https://github.com/NixOS/nixpkgs/issues/108938

meta = with stdenv.lib;

is a widely used pattern. We want to slowly remove
the `stdenv.lib` indirection and encourage people
to use `lib` directly. Thus let’s start with the meta
field.

This used a rewriting script to mostly automatically
replace all occurances of this pattern, and add the
`lib` argument to the package header if it doesn’t
exist yet.
